Tywin, a movement-cc-immune team-def knight, is a 5★ Ice Knight in Epic Seven. Tywin's biggest weakness: his value rests on the Defense up he hands the team and the immunity from his passive; stripping or stealing those buffs removes the protection before it can matter. Below are the heroes and team archetypes that counter Tywin in RTA, the matchups where Tywin struggles most, and how to draft against Tywin.
Enemies that dispel or steal buffs — His value rests on the Defense up he hands the team and the immunity from his passive; stripping or stealing those buffs removes the protection before it can matter.
Cleanse and buff-duration cutters — The Defense down he applies and the immunity he grants are short, 2-turn effects, so an enemy cleanse or a shortener removes his Defense break and ends his immunity early, neutralizing his control.
Foes carrying their own immunity — His main pressure is the Defense down on his attacks; an enemy already under immunity simply refuses it, leaving only his raw HP-scaling hit.
Long cooldowns leave gaps — His team-wide Defense break, ally Defense buff, and the dispel/immunity escort all sit behind 5- and 3-turn cooldowns, so between casts he is just a single-target attacker that can be raced or out-pressured.

Teams that lean on freeze, stun, sleep, or other lock-down to control your line — He is personally immune to debuffs that prevent movement, and his passive reaches into the back row to strip a movement-locked ally clean and shield them with immunity, blunting hard crowd control aimed at your carry.
Stall and debuff-stacking comps that try to bury your team in negative effects — His passive cleanse wipes every debuff off a back-row ally that gets locked down, undoing layered ailments like damage-over-time and other stacked debuffs in one stroke.
High-defense bruisers and tanks — Both his single-target attack and his full-team strike can lower enemy Defense for 2 turns, and his damage grows with his own max Health, so he chews through bulky targets that ignore pure attack-based hitters.
Burst comps trying to blow up your whole team at once — His team-wide skill grants increased Defense to all allies for 2 turns while it lands, softening incoming damage right when an enemy goes for a kill.
